The Philadelphia Eagles completed an interview with Tom Coughlin for their coaching vacancy on Monday.

Coughlin is a two-time Super Bowl champion, who stepped down last week after 12 seasons with the New York Giants. He previously coached Jacksonville from 1995-2002.

The Eagles have interviewed six candidates since firing Chip Kelly on Dec. 29.

Eagles running backs coach Duce Staley and offensive coordinator Pat Shurmur, Giants offensive coordinator Ben McAdoo and Chiefs offensive coordinator Doug Pederson have interviewed. Bears offensive coordinator Adam Gase also interviewed before he took the job in Miami.

The 69-year-old Coughlin is 170-150 in a 20-year career. His Giants missed the playoffs the past four seasons after beating New England in the Super Bowl following the 2011 season.
